BREAKING: Nigeria Police Begin Recruitment Of Retired Officers As Ad-Hoc Trainers For New Recruits

 

The Nigeria Police Force has issued a nationwide directive calling for the immediate compilation and submission of names of qualified retired officers to serve as ad-hoc staff in its training institutions.

 

The directive, contained in a wireless message dated December 8, 2025, from the Department of Training and Development (DTD) at Force Headquarters, Abuja, was circulated to the Deputy Inspectors General of Police, Assistant Inspectors General in charge of the 17 zonal commands, all Commissioners of Police across the 36 state commands and the FCT, as well as various specialised police units including MOPOL, Terrorism Directorate, Marine, Airwing, Medical, Border Patrol, Force CID, Force Intelligence, and others.

According to the police wireless message, the Inspector-General of Police ordered all commands and formations to liaise with the appropriate personnel officers within their jurisdictions and forward the names of interested and qualified retired officers for consideration.

The request covers officers who retired between 2020 and 2025, specifically from the ranks of Inspector to Chief Superintendent of Police (CSP).

Eligible officers must be “well grounded” in the Police Act 2020, Administration of Criminal Justice Act (ACJA) 2015, and other relevant regulations, and must possess core competencies in at least one of the following areas: drill, musketry, unarmed combat, professional studies, legal studies, or liberal studies.
The retired personnel are being considered for engagement as ad-hoc instructors in the training of new recruit constables across police colleges and training schools nationwide.

Commands are required to compile and submit detailed returns, including serial number, name, highest academic qualification, date of retirement, command or formation last served, area of training competence, and preferred police training institution where the officer is willing to serve.

The message emphasised urgency, directing that all submissions be sent to the designated email address on or before December 18, 2025.
